Output 56521835308b28c29c5bf82040b71c04d49d48a5fee81a0eea857341b6c4f362:1

value
7224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d893e24b878e8728643a2335de97965d9b8c7b3a OP_EQUAL
address
3MSB38ucnJRzE5qPDHpuPK15LkmpN7CF3v
transaction
56521835308b28c29c5bf82040b71c04d49d48a5fee81a0eea857341b6c4f362
spent
true